The BCS rules state that only two teams from a conference may play in the BCS bowls (Fiesta, Orange, Rose, Sugar, BCS Title Game). As such, if Hawaii or Illinois didn't belong in their BCS game, which team from which two conferences not already represented - Atlantic Coast, Big East, Pacific Ten - would you have selected? Or do you feel the restriction to only two teams per conference should be lifted?
I have no problem with the automatic placement of BCS champions. I do think that the at-large spots, at least should be opened up. I think this year illustrates that pretty well.

Quote:
With the understanding that only up to two Big Twelve teams may play in a BCS bowl, would you have put Mizzou in the Orange instead of Kansas? Frankly, I found it odd that KU was selected over Mizzou.
I'd absolutely have Mizzou in rather than KU. Missouri beat Kansas, they beat another BCS team in their OOC. They only losses were to Oklahoma (twice). I don't think KU will do very well against VT. I think Mizzou-VT would have been a hell of a game though.

SEC Football Post-Season Notebook

LSU's 2007 BCS National Championship is the Southeastern Conference's fourth in the 10 years of the BCS. Tennessee won the BCS National Championship in 1998, LSU in 2003 and Florida in 2006.

The SEC is the first conference to win back-to-back BCS titles.

The SEC is 11-4 all-time in BCS bowl games. The SEC has won four BCS bowl games in the last two seasons.

The SEC's seven bowl wins this season is an all-time high for any conference. SEC had six last season (previous high).

The SEC's 7-2 bowl record this season is first among the automatic qualifying BCS conferences (.778 percent) and second overall (Mountain West - 4-1, .800 percent) this season.

This season, the SEC posted a 47-10 record against non-conference foes (.825 percent), which is the highest percentage of all FBS conferences. 47 wins ties an SEC high all-time (last season, had 47).

The SEC now has 184 bowl wins in its history, which is tops in FBS.

The SEC's bowl win percentage of 52.8 (184-164-13) is percentage points ahead of the ACC's 143-128-5 percentage of 52.7 for tops among FBS conferences. Records are using 2007 conference alignments.
